We can use the equation $v=\sqrt{2gh}$, where $g$ is the acceleration due to gravity and $h$ is the height. Substituting $g=32.174 \, \text{ft/s}^2$ and $h=275 \, \text{ft}$, we get $v=\sqrt{2 \times 32.174 \times 275} = 133.3 \, \text{ft/s}$.
